{"product_id":"man-machine-speech-communication-14th-national-conference-ncmmsc-2017-lianyungang-china-october-11-13-2017-revised-selected-papers","title":"Man-Machine Speech Communication: 14th National Conference, NCMMSC 2017, Lianyungang, China","description":"\u003cp\u003e\u003c\/p\u003e\u003cblockquote\u003e\n\u003cbr\u003eThe 14th National Conference on Man-Machine Speech Communication, NCMMSC 2017, held in Lianyungang, China, in October 2017, had 39 submissions and 13 revised full papers. The papers address challenging issues in speech recognition and enhancement, speaker and language recognition, speech synthesis, corpus and phonetic in speech technology, speech generation, speech analyzing and modelling, speech processing of ethnic minorities, speech emotion recognition, and audio signal processing. \u003c\/blockquote\u003e\u003cp\u003e                                                            \u003cstrong\u003eFormat\u003c\/strong\u003e: Paperback \/ softback\u003cbr\u003e                              \u003cstrong\u003eLength\u003c\/strong\u003e: 143 pages\u003cbr\u003e                              \u003cstrong\u003ePublication date\u003c\/strong\u003e: 03 February 2018\u003cbr\u003e                              \u003cstrong\u003ePublisher\u003c\/strong\u003e: Springer Verlag, Singapore\u003cbr\u003e                          \u003c\/p\u003e \u003cp\u003e\u003cbr\u003eThe 14th National Conference on Man-Machine Speech Communication (NCMMSC 2017) was held in Lianyungang, China, in October 2017.
